The Story

Founded in 2003, this cafe helped usher in New York City's specialty coffee movement and set a new standard for quality and community. With a mission rooted in ethical sourcing and education, they've grown from a single shop to a beloved local chain without losing their independent spirit. Their commitment to sustainability and barista training has made them a model for others in the industry. Over the years, they've become a fixture in the West Village and a destination for coffee lovers citywide.

Craft & Expertise

Every cup is prepared with meticulous attention to detail, from perfectly dialed espresso shots to expertly textured milk. The baristas are highly trained, knowledgeable, and eager to guide you through their rotating selection of single-origin beans and seasonal blends. Standouts include their smooth cortado and the signature cold brew, both served in sturdy, well-designed drinkware. Seating is a mix of communal tables and window-side stools, making it equally suited for solo work or casual meetups. The overall coffee experience is consistently top-notch, reflecting a true passion for the craft.
